In astronomy, rotational Brownian motion refers to the random walk in orientation of a binary star's orbital plane, induced by gravitational perturbations from passing stars. Rotational Brownian motion was first discussed in the context of binary supermassive black holes at the centers of galaxies. Perturbations from passing stars can alter the orbital plane of such a binary, which in turn alters the direction of the spin axis of the single black hole that forms when the two coalesce.
